'Adb' no se reconoce como un comando interno o externo, un programa operativo o un archivo por lotes
Estoy tratando de ejecutar google map v2 en el emulador, estoy siguiendo este tutorial. Cuando estaba intentando instalar el archivo apk necesario en el emulador, estoy recibiendo error por debajo.
Intenté resolver esto usando este tutorial. Siguió todos los pasos, agregó la trayectoria a paltform-tools a la trayectoria del ambiente. También después de modificar la variable PATH, se inició una nueva ventana de CommandPrompt.
- ¿Hay una manera de establecer DEBUG para todas las etiquetas en ADB de Android?
- Eclipse ADT Error: No se puede ejecutar programa adb
- ¿Cómo excluir ciertos mensajes por el nombre de TAG utilizando Android adb logcat?
- Error de instalación de Adb: INSTALL_CANCELED_BY_USER
- No se pudo obtener la versión del anuncio ... Ningún archivo o directorio
Pero conseguir el mismo error.I necesidad de comprobar mi aplicación de mapa de google en el emulador. Por favor, sugerirme.
'adb' is not recognized as an internal or external command, operable program or batch file.
- Comando adb para obtener la dirección IP asignada por el operador
- Consultar proveedor de contenido de Android desde la línea de comandos (shell de anuncios)
- Dispositivo inalámbrico ADB no autorizado
- ¿Cómo utilizar adb tcpip sin la depuración USB activada?
- Android: No se pudo instalar .apk en el dispositivo "device": timeout
- ADB no reconoce Nexus 4 bajo Windows 7
- Android Studio 2.1.1: "no se detectaron dispositivos usb ni emuladores en ejecución"
- ADB no reconoce mi dispositivo
Establezca la ruta de acceso de adb en variables de sistema. Puede encontrar adb en " ADT Bundle / sdk / platform-tools " Establezca la ruta y reinicie el cmd n y vuelva a intentarlo.
O
También puede ir al directorio donde se encuentra adb.exe y hacer lo mismo si no desea establecer el PATH.
Si quieres ver todos los caminos, hazlo
echo %PATH%
Si desea utilizarlo cada vez agregue la ruta de acceso de adb a sus variables de sistema: escriba a cmd (símbolo del sistema) y escriba lo siguiente:
echo %PATH%
Este comando le mostrará lo que era antes de agregar ruta de acceso de adb
setx PATH "%PATH%;C:\Program Files\android-sdk-windows\platform-tools"
Tenga cuidado con la ruta que desea agregar si contiene una cita doble
Después de reiniciar su cmd rewrite:
echo %PATH%
Usted encontrará que la ruta se agrega
PS: si sólo desea agregar la ruta de acceso a cmd sólo a esta sesión puede utilizar:
set PATH=%PATH%;C:\Program Files\android-sdk-windows\platform-tools
El nuevo estudio Android 1.3 tiene su ubicación ADB en: C: \ Users \ USERNAME \ AppData \ Local \ Android \ sdk \ platform-tools. Ahora agregue esta ubicación al final de PATH de variables de entorno (por ejemplo:; C: \ Users \ USERNAME \ AppData \ Local \ Android \ sdk \ platform-tools)
Sigue la trayectoria de la carpeta de las herramientas de la plataforma en la carpeta de la disposición del androide donde encontraste adb.exe
D: \ Software \ Android \ Android \ android-sdk \ herramientas de plataforma
Compruebe la captura de pantalla para más detalles
Adb puede estar bajo la nueva ruta de acceso- C: \ Users \ USERNAME \ AppData \ Local \ Android \ sdk \ plataforma-herramientas para nuevas versiones de Android studio. Encontré en este lugar para mí.
Basándome en la respuesta anterior de Vamsi Tallapudi, surgí este camino dinámico:
%LOCALAPPDATA%/Android\sdk\platform-tools
Está utilizando variables de entorno de Windows . Me parece esta solución a la vez elegante y fácil y por lo tanto, como para compartirlo.
Hice esto en Windows 7, yendo a:
Inicio > Panel de control > Sistema > Configuración avanzada del sistema > Variables de entorno …
En esta ventana Variables de entorno , en las variables de usuario de (su-nombre de usuario), resalte Path
y haga clic en Editar …
A continuación, debe agregar un ;
Si ya no hay una al final del campo Valor de variable y, a continuación, agregue C:\Users\<your-username>\AppData\Local\Android\sdk\platform-tools;
A ese mismo campo.
A continuación, haga clic en los tres botones OK para salir.
Si ya tiene abierta una ventana del símbolo del sistema , círela y vuelva a abrirla y el comando adb devices
debería funcionar.
1: ir a la unidad donde reside su eclipse y goto sdk y la herramienta de plataforma en mi caso C: \ adt-bundle-windows-x86_64-20140702 \ sdk \ platform-tools
2º: copie esa dirección para facilitar el acceso
3: abrir el prompt de comando win + r y teclear cmd pulsar enter
4: pegue la dirección en cmd y pulse enter thats all
En mi caso fue:
C:\Program Files (x86)\Android\android-sdk\platform-tools
Primero seleccione la unidad donde está la carpeta sdk de Android. A continuación, siga los siguientes pasos
Cd DriveName: / o Ex: cd c: / Pulse 'Enter'
Entonces le dará la ruta que es la ruta de la consola adb está allí en una carpeta de plataforma de herramientas para cd Carpeta raíz / carpeta raíz interna si hay / Platform-tools Pulse 'Enter' a continuación, selecciona el directorio adb.
Aquí es donde lo encontré:
C:\Users\<USER>\AppData\Local\Android\sdk\platform-tools
Tuve que poner la ruta completa en el explorador de archivos. No podía simplemente hacer clic en él porque los directorios están ocultos.
He encontrado esta ruta en el estudio de Android:
Herramientas> Android> SDK Manager> SDK Tools
¿Dónde se encuentra su archivo adb.exe? Debería ir a esa carpeta y ejecutar cmd o cambiar la ruta a través del comando cd .
Sólo puede arrastrar el adb.exe
a la línea de comandos desde sdk/platformtools
y dejar un espacio y escriba el comando que desea: like logcat
.
Parece esto para mí:
C:\adt-bundle-windows-x86-20130917\adt-bundle-windows-x86-20130917\sdk\platform-tools.exe logcat
Y pulsa enter.
Tuve el mismo problema cuando defino PATH a continuación
C:\Program Files (x86)\Java\jre1.8.0_45\bin;C:\dev\sdk\android\platform-tools
Y el problema resuelto cuando traigo raíz adb al principio.
C:\dev\sdk\android\platform-tools;C:\Program Files (x86)\Java\jre1.8.0_45\bin
- Cómo poner Google Maps V2 en un fragmento con ViewPager
- Soporte FragmentPagerAdapter tiene referencia a fragmentos antiguos